PostgreSQL
 sql >> Baza danych >  >> RDS >> PostgreSQL

Curval Funkcja w PostgreSQL narzekająca, że ​​kolumna nie istnieje

Okazuje się, że był to problem z kapitalizacją i cytatami. Ponieważ chciałem zachować wielkość liter w nazwie relacji, musiałem użyć obu pojedyncze i podwójne cudzysłowy w celu przekazania poprawnej nazwy relacji do currval .

Zmieniłem zapytanie na SELECT currval('"Concept_cid_seq"'); (zwróć uwagę na zewnętrzne pojedyncze cudzysłowy) i zadziałało poprawnie.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Zrozumienie rzutowania od bajta do oid

  2. Generate_series w Postgresie od daty rozpoczęcia i zakończenia w tabeli

  3. Połącz się ze zdalnym serwerem postgresql na amazon ec2

  4. Używanie niestandardowego kodera JSON do implementacji PostgreSQL JSONB w SQLAlchemy

  5. Powiadamianie o zmianach postgres w aplikacji java